脂肪间充质干细胞条件培养基制备温敏凝胶外用治疗皮肤烫伤

发布时间:2019-06-05 18:53
【摘要】:背景:有研究显示脂肪干细胞参与烫伤后皮肤组织的修复,但利用脂肪干细胞分泌物制备水凝胶,并治疗皮肤烫伤的研究尚未见报道。目的:分析人脂肪干细胞条件培养基水凝胶外用治疗小鼠皮肤烫伤模型的疗效。方法:采用酶解联合贴壁培养法,从脂肪组织培养获得脂肪干细胞并进行鉴定。取稳定增殖期细胞,收集其条件培养基,加入壳聚糖、甘露醇、β-甘油磷酸钠和透明质酸等制备温敏水凝胶,同时用新鲜脂肪干细胞完全培养基制备水凝胶。24只C57BL/6小鼠背部脱毛后用95℃铝块烫伤10 s快速建立3度皮肤烫伤模型,右侧以脂肪干细胞条件培养基水凝胶每天涂抹2次;左侧使用脂肪干细胞新鲜培养基水凝胶每天涂抹2次,连续涂抹7 d,观察愈合时间与愈合进程,计算愈合率,在烫伤后第4,14,28天取材进行苏木精-伊红染色观察组织病理学变化。结果与结论:①人脂肪间充质干细胞为成纤维状,增殖旺盛,平均倍增时间为55 h,可被诱导分化为成骨细胞、软骨细胞和脂肪细胞,高表达CD29、CD44、CD90和CD105,低表达CD31和CD34,证明其符合间充质干细胞的标准;②用人脂肪间充质干细胞条件培养基制备的温敏水凝胶在4-20℃呈现为清凉透明的黏稠液体,放入37℃15 min变为半固态凝胶;③95℃铝块烫伤小鼠表皮、真皮及皮下脂肪和肌肉组织的正常结构完全破坏,符合严重的3度烫伤标准,伤口面积均大致为3 cm~2;④在修复过程中发现,与新鲜培养基水凝胶对照组相比,脂肪干细胞条件培养基水凝胶组创口愈合时间短,伤口整洁,瘢痕增生少,创面组织结构恢复好;⑤脂肪干细胞条件培养基水凝胶组炎症浸润深度、炎症浸润细胞密度、肉芽组织厚度、成纤维细胞密度、新生血管密度和表皮厚度等指标显著好于新鲜培养基水凝胶组,差异有显著性意义(P0.05);⑥以上结果表明,人脂肪间充质干细胞条件培养基水凝胶可有效促进烫伤皮肤伤口愈合,提高再生皮肤质量。
